Web1. If n < m (the degree of the numerator is less than the degree of the denominator), the line y = 0 is a horizontal asymptote. 2. If n = m (the degree of the numerator equals the degree of the denominator), the line y = a n b m is a horizontal asymptote. (that is, the horizontal asymptote equals the ratio of the leading coefficients.) 3.

WebJan 4, 2024 · Certain functions, such as exponential functions, always have a horizontal asymptote. A function of the form f (x) = a (b x) + c always has a horizontal asymptote at y = c.
